一、mui框架下的app應(yīng)用概覽
在移動(dòng)應(yīng)用開發(fā)中,mui框架的應(yīng)用廣泛且功能豐富?;趍ui開發(fā)的app包括小米運(yùn)動(dòng)app、小米商城app以及小米金融app等。這些應(yīng)用以其友好的用戶界面、流暢的操作體驗(yàn)以及穩(wěn)定的性能表現(xiàn)贏得了用戶的青睞。
二、小米運(yùn)動(dòng)app:健康管理的新體驗(yàn)

小米運(yùn)動(dòng)app是一款專注于健康管理的應(yīng)用。用戶可以通過(guò)該app輕松記錄運(yùn)動(dòng)數(shù)據(jù),如步數(shù)、距離及消耗的卡路里等。它還支持連接各種智能設(shè)備,如手環(huán)、手表等,實(shí)現(xiàn)健康數(shù)據(jù)的同步?;趍ui開發(fā)的界面,不僅外觀美觀,而且操作流暢,極大地提升了用戶體驗(yàn)。
三、小米商城app:便捷的在線購(gòu)物平臺(tái)
小米商城app作為小米公司的官方在線購(gòu)物平臺(tái),為用戶提供了豐富的產(chǎn)品選擇。在這里,用戶可以輕松瀏覽和購(gòu)買小米旗下的各類產(chǎn)品,包括手機(jī)、電視、智能家居等。mui框架在商城app開發(fā)中的應(yīng)用,使得界面設(shè)計(jì)簡(jiǎn)潔明了,購(gòu)物流程順暢無(wú)比,為用戶帶來(lái)了便捷的在線購(gòu)物體驗(yàn)。
四、小米金融app:安全可靠的金融服務(wù)
小米金融app為用戶提供各種金融服務(wù),如貸款、理財(cái)、支付等。在安全性方面,基于mui開發(fā)的金融app表現(xiàn)出色。其簡(jiǎn)潔的界面設(shè)計(jì)和直觀的操作方式,使得用戶能夠方便地管理自己的財(cái)務(wù)。

五、mui框架向uni-app的轉(zhuǎn)換之路
雖然mui框架不能直接無(wú)縫轉(zhuǎn)換為uni-app,但我們可以采取一系列步驟來(lái)實(shí)現(xiàn)功能的遷移和重構(gòu)。由于MUI是基于React的UI框架,而uni-app則是基于Vue.js開發(fā)所有前端應(yīng)用的框架,因此直接轉(zhuǎn)換并不現(xiàn)實(shí)。在轉(zhuǎn)換過(guò)程中,我們需要詳細(xì)分析MUI項(xiàng)目的功能和組件,理解其交互邏輯和樣式設(shè)計(jì),并在uni-app中重新實(shí)現(xiàn)相同的功能。我們還需要選擇合適的組件庫(kù)和設(shè)計(jì)項(xiàng)目架構(gòu),對(duì)組件和頁(yè)面進(jìn)行重構(gòu),并測(cè)試和調(diào)試以確保功能和性能的一致性。雖然這個(gè)過(guò)程可能復(fù)雜且耗時(shí),但結(jié)果將使你的應(yīng)用在不同的平臺(tái)上獲得更好的性能和用戶體驗(yàn)。通過(guò)學(xué)習(xí)和使用uni-app,你還可以掌握一種更加靈活和強(qiáng)大的前端開發(fā)技術(shù)。
以上內(nèi)容詳細(xì)介紹了mui框架下的app應(yīng)用以及將mui框架轉(zhuǎn)換為uni-app的方法。希望通過(guò)這些介紹,讀者能更深入地了解mui開發(fā)的應(yīng)用和框架轉(zhuǎn)換的過(guò)程。uniapp與mui:兩大框架的深入解析與對(duì)比
隨著移動(dòng)應(yīng)用的普及,開發(fā)者面臨著眾多框架的選擇。其中,uniapp和mui是兩個(gè)備受矚目的框架。它們各自具有獨(dú)特的優(yōu)勢(shì)和特點(diǎn),接下來(lái)我們將深入探討它們的區(qū)別。
一、mui框架的特點(diǎn)

使用mui進(jìn)行開發(fā),其效率較高,對(duì)于新手來(lái)說(shuō)上手難度相對(duì)較低。該框架提供了豐富的js庫(kù),開發(fā)者可以根據(jù)需求靈活選擇和使用。mui的開發(fā)需要較高的優(yōu)化技巧,并且在實(shí)際開發(fā)過(guò)程中需要經(jīng)歷許多“坑”。只有經(jīng)過(guò)一兩款應(yīng)用的實(shí)際開發(fā),才能真正掌握其精髓。
二、uni-app的特性
uni-app與微信小程序有著緊密的聯(lián)系,它遵循自己的規(guī)范和語(yǔ)法。該框架在很大程度上模仿了微信小程序的接口與語(yǔ)法,因此對(duì)于有過(guò)小程序開發(fā)經(jīng)驗(yàn)的開發(fā)者來(lái)說(shuō),上手速度會(huì)很快。按照uni-app的規(guī)范進(jìn)行開發(fā),可以享受到框架編譯時(shí)的優(yōu)化,從而避免走許多彎路。雖然對(duì)于新手來(lái)說(shuō),其上手難度相對(duì)較大,但一旦熟悉,開發(fā)速度將顯著提升。
三、使用場(chǎng)景的不同
mui由于其靈活性和豐富的js庫(kù),適合那些需要高度自定義、追求個(gè)性化體驗(yàn)的應(yīng)用開發(fā)。而uni-app則因其對(duì)微信小程序的深度模仿,更適合那些需要快速上線、追求跨平臺(tái)開發(fā)效率和穩(wěn)定性的項(xiàng)目。

四、學(xué)習(xí)曲線的差異
對(duì)于新手來(lái)說(shuō),mui的入門門檻相對(duì)較低,但要想精通則需要花費(fèi)更多的時(shí)間和精力去優(yōu)化和提升技能。而uni-app對(duì)于有一定小程序開發(fā)經(jīng)驗(yàn)的開發(fā)者來(lái)說(shuō),上手速度更快,但也需要時(shí)間去熟悉其特有的規(guī)范和特性。
五、社區(qū)與生態(tài)的比較
mui框架擁有龐大的社區(qū)和豐富的資源,開發(fā)者可以從中獲取大量的幫助和支持。而uni-app作為跨平臺(tái)開發(fā)的熱門框架,也擁有活躍的社區(qū)和豐富的生態(tài),為開發(fā)者提供了良好的支持和學(xué)習(xí)環(huán)境。
mui和uni-app都是優(yōu)秀的移動(dòng)應(yīng)用開發(fā)框架,它們各具特色。選擇哪個(gè)框架取決于項(xiàng)目的具體需求、開發(fā)者的經(jīng)驗(yàn)和技能。在實(shí)際開發(fā)過(guò)程中,開發(fā)者應(yīng)根據(jù)項(xiàng)目情況選擇合適的框架,以實(shí)現(xiàn)高效、穩(wěn)定的開發(fā)。
